Junior Site Manager
Brosco Services · Direct employer
We are currently looking for a Junior Site Manager to join our team on a temporary contract, supporting the successful delivery of a busy construction project.
This is an excellent opportunity for someone looking to develop their site management experience, take on additional responsibility and progress their career within the construction industry.
The successful candidate will work closely with the Site Manager and wider project team to ensure the site is operated safely, efficiently and to a high standard.
Key Responsibilities
-
Supporting the Site Manager with the day-to-day running of the construction site
-
Assisting with the coordination and supervision of site activities and subcontractors
-
Monitoring progress and ensuring works are completed in accordance with programme requirements
-
Maintaining high standards of health, safety and housekeeping across the site
-
Assisting with site inductions, toolbox talks and daily briefings
-
Monitoring quality of works and reporting any issues
-
Liaising with subcontractors, suppliers and the wider project team
-
Assisting with site paperwork, records and reports
-
Identifying and reporting any potential issues that may affect programme, quality or safety
-
Ensuring company and project procedures are followed at all times

Qualifications & Experience
-
Previous experience within the construction industry is essential
-
Previous experience in a supervisory, site-based or junior management position would be advantageous
-
Relevant CSCS qualification
-
SSSTS/SMSTS desirable
-
First Aid qualification desirable
-
Experience using Autodesk Construction Cloud (ACC) or similar construction management software is advantageous
-
A relevant construction qualification would be beneficial
